The is a comprehensive set of construction regulations based on the 2009 International Building Code (IBC). It was introduced by the Abu Dhabi Department of Municipal Affairs (now part of the Department of Municipalities and Transport ) to modernize the Emirate's construction standards and ensure high levels of public safety and health. The ADIBC 2013 is part of a broader suite of international codes adopted by Abu Dhabi. When reviewing the complete technical library, the building code is usually cross-referenced with: Abu Dhabi International Fire and Life Safety Code (ADIFSC) Abu Dhabi International Mechanical Code (ADIMC) Abu Dhabi International Plumbing Code (ADIPC) Abu Dhabi International Fuel Gas Code (ADIFGC)
